His earnest teachings were so sincere and earnest that not a trace of reluctance or pretense could be seen.

Even if it meant giving his life to her, Gu Zhong wouldn't hesitate for a second.

However, Gu Zhong was unwilling to be a mere puppet with a soul.

Even if she is still conscious and perceptive, she will never be the one to touch her beloved with her own hands.

Her soul was imprisoned, and she could only watch as her body was manipulated by wandering ghosts from who-knows-where, to kiss and embrace her beloved master.

The thought of it was unbearable for her; it was absolutely unacceptable.

So she began to use all her strength to break through the barrier in her sea of consciousness that separated her soul, and the result was unexpectedly as she wished.

She easily gained control of her body, but she could sense that the lingering spirit had not dissipated; it had merely slumbered in a corner of her consciousness, waiting for the opportunity to awaken again.

“Ah Chong…”

Looking into Gu Zhong's sorrowful eyes, Ling Yan was overwhelmed by a flood of conflicting thoughts and feelings of guilt.

They should have been one person, since there is only one Gu Zhong in each lifetime.

But they are not truly one person. When the lingering regrets of the past coexist with the present, how can one separate their emotions?

The situation in this life is more complicated than before.

Fortunately, thanks to the power of the origin, Gu Zhong's meridians have been reshaped, and his cultivation level has surged like a tidal wave.

Her efforts have paid off, and she is no longer the useless person who struggled to improve without any progress.

At the Integration Stage after a century, he deserves to be called the number one person of the new generation. He is a true prodigy of heaven and a genius in cultivation.

"From now on, your cultivation will be unimpeded. Congratulations..."

This is Lingyan's heartfelt congratulation and joy.

"Does Master really think that way?"

Gu Zhong lowered his eyes and stopped looking at Ling Yan, his hand gripping the sword at his waist tightly.

She could sense that this sword didn't actually belong to her.

Why do you say that?

Startled by his words, Ling Yan realized that Gu Zhong seemed to have imagined something, causing the misunderstanding between them to snowball.

"I do not wish to do as Master desires."

Suppressing his reluctance, Gu Zhong took the sword from his waist and held it in front of Ling Yan.

Perhaps due to the catalyst of respecting its origin, this spirit sword has also quietly undergone changes.

The originally plain and smooth sword blade now displays dark gold patterns, and its gleaming cold light exudes an awe-inspiring and inviolable sword intent, making it impossible for anyone other than its chosen master to approach.

After the spirit sword shed all its disguises, Lingyan finally recognized the familiar-looking sword.

This was the very sword that Gu Zhong had taken from her years ago because of a small bet.

I still remember when Gu Zhong asked for the sword, he was chased and beaten by this extremely temperamental spirit sword for half of the God Realm.

If she hadn't repeatedly assured Yanyun that she would protect Lingyan to the death, Yanyun would probably rather die than serve her as her master.

Recalling the comical sight of the once invincible God of War bowing and pleading with a sword, Ling Yan couldn't help but smile nostalgically.

"Master, this is her sword too, isn't it..."

Gu Zhong held the sword out to Ling Yan again, a surge of anger rising in her heart for the past that had unconsciously haunted her master.

"This is also your sword."

Lingyan did not accept Yanyun. She collected her thoughts and looked at Gu Zhong seriously, hoping that she could understand the unspoken meaning in her words.

"No, it's not mine."

At this moment, Gu Zhong was like a child throwing a tantrum because he didn't get attention, stubbornly sticking to his own ideas and refusing to budge an inch.

"Ah Chong... what are you going to do?"

Ling Yan sighed softly.

“Things that are not mine should naturally be returned.”

Suppressing his longing for the spirit sword, Gu Zhong repeatedly reminded himself that it wasn't his true feeling.

"Then what?"

Hearing the disgruntled sound of the sword in Gu Zhong's hand, Ling Yan patted the blade reassuringly.

The sword follows its master, but it's unclear which master it followed, hence its haughty nature.

When you don't want it, you despise it; but when you really don't want it, you get angry.

"Please forgive my impudence, Master, and allow me to leave."

Gritting her teeth, Gu Zhong finally defied her inner desires and uttered a sentence she thought she would never say.

"Gu Zhong, are you going to betray your master?"

Lingyan paused, her jade-like hand on the sword stilled, and looked intently at Gu Zhong.

Chapter 84 Astrologer and Defiant One (Thirteen)

================================

Betraying one's master is an irreversible act, something almost no one in the cultivation world dares to do.

This not only means losing the protection of one's sect and facing past enemies, but also the possibility of being hunted down by the sect itself.

Faced with Ling Yan's serious and cold questioning, Gu Zhong's conflicted and struggling heart became increasingly shaken.

She was already reluctant to leave, and if her master continued to treat her well as always...

The lingering resentment dormant deep within his consciousness stirred slightly, as if it were about to awaken in the next second.

This subtle change was like a bucket of ice water poured over his head, making Gu Zhong involuntarily shiver and awaken him from his lingering desire for tenderness.

She absolutely could not tolerate her body being controlled by others, and she could not bear to watch Lingyan fall in love with someone else.

Since that's the case, Gu Zhong absolutely will not allow himself to appear before Ling Yan again until she has fought that lingering remnant to a complete victory.

Then let Master see through me, with those affectionate eyes, and remember someone who should have died long ago.

"Please grant my request, Master."

Gu Zhong lowered his waist even further, his voice deep and muffled.

"You're so kind..."

Lingyan gave a desolate laugh. At this moment, she was also in a state of utter confusion, not knowing how to face the situation, and her heart was filled with guilt and indebtedness.

While it is true that projecting past feelings onto the present is somewhat unfair to people in the present, it is still unfair to them.

Why is this guy so stubborn...?

There were clearly better ways; if only she had patiently listened to all her explanations...

"Lord Xingxuan, the Xingluo Sect has always shown no mercy to those who betray their masters!"

Unfortunately, at this very moment, there were still some clueless people who seized the opportunity to chime in.

Upon hearing that familiar voice, Gu Zhong, who was bowing, turned her head slightly and discovered someone she hadn't noticed before—someone who should have been a victim of her sword.

However, it's not too late to strike again.

Perhaps because she was about to do something outrageous, Gu Zhong broke free of all her mental constraints and became bolder in her actions.

With a thought, the smoke and clouds that had been locked in a stalemate between her and Lingyan suddenly unsheathed, completing Gu Zhong's command before anyone could react, and returned to its sheath.

The talkative senior sister surnamed Wu didn't even have time to let out a wail before she fell heavily to the ground, with only a thin line of blood on her neck indicating how she died.

"Senior brother! Look! The Star Luo Sect is really going too far!"

Because Yanyun was in the hands of Gu Zhong and Lingyan, Yunyao didn't know who had done it.

However, to kill their disciples in front of them at will was truly too arrogant and audacious.

Having learned from countless mistakes, she was finally a little smarter this time. Instead of directly attacking Lingyan, she sought help from Qingzhu.

"A talkative person deserves to die!"

"Kill them if you want, I'm no longer a member of the Star Luo Sect anyway..."

Ling Yan and Gu Zhong spoke at the same time, both wanting to take the blame upon themselves.

After all, this matter cannot be resolved peacefully unless all members of the Shangyin Sect present are killed to eradicate it completely.

Even though Gu Zhong had drained all their spiritual power, Ling Yan wasn't entirely confident that she could completely kill them.

Cultivators are all old turtles who have lived for many years, how could they not have some means of protecting their lives?

Lingyan thought to herself that it was always easier to resolve the matter by taking it upon herself than by leaving it to Gu Zhong.

"Gu Zhong, don't speak nonsense! Besides, when did I ever agree to let you leave the Star Luo Sect and stop being my disciple? Hmm?"

Ling Yan unleashed the oppressive aura of a Tribulation Transcending Realm cultivator, pressing down fiercely on everyone present.

At this point, what is needed is to create facts with strength and dispel the unrealistic ideas of some people.

“Lord Xingxuan, even if our disciples have made mistakes, they should not be dealt with in this way.”

Once we leave this secret realm, Qingzhu will definitely demand an explanation from you.”

Only Qingzhu was able to maintain her composure under such pressure, arguing with Lingyan with neither arrogance nor servility.

His temperament is indeed like that of a noble bamboo, which is an important reason why Lingyan has been able to maintain a good relationship with him.

After saying this, Qingzhu flicked her sleeve, and after a series of array fluctuations, all the Shangyin Sect members present disappeared, including the still warm corpse.

Lingyan used her divine sense to investigate, but there was no trace of anyone within a hundred miles. They must have used some kind of magic artifact that could teleport everyone together. As expected, she couldn't hold back the people from the Shangyin Sect today.

In the vast cave, only Gu Zhong, kneeling on the ground, remained, struggling to resist the oppressive aura she released.

Ling Yan quickly withdrew her oppressive aura, took two steps forward, and intended to help Gu Zhong up.

She immediately remembered that the little guy was still arguing with her about betraying his master, so she pretended to be reserved and put her outstretched hand back into her sleeve.
